Understanding Wiring Conduct: The Key to Electrical Safety

  In the realm of electrical engineering, the term ‘wiring conduct’ refers to the process of installing and configuring electrical wiring systems. This process is not only crucial for the proper functioning of electrical systems but also for ensuring the safety of individuals and property. This article delves into the importance of wiring conduct, the factors that influence it, and the best practices to ensure electrical safety.

  **Introduction**

  Electrical wiring is an integral part of modern life, providing power to our homes, offices, and industries. However, improper wiring conduct can lead to electrical hazards, including fires, electric shocks, and damage to electrical equipment. Therefore, understanding the principles of wiring conduct is essential for anyone involved in electrical installations or maintenance.

  **The Importance of Wiring Conduct**

  Proper wiring conduct is vital for several reasons:

  1. **Safety**: The primary purpose of wiring conduct is to ensure the safety of individuals and property. By following the correct procedures and using the appropriate materials, the risk of electrical hazards can be significantly reduced.

  2. **Efficiency**: Well-designed wiring systems ensure that electrical power is distributed efficiently, minimizing energy losses and reducing utility bills.

  3. **Reliability**: Proper wiring conduct leads to reliable electrical systems that function consistently and require minimal maintenance.

  **Factors Influencing Wiring Conduct**

  Several factors influence the wiring conduct process:

  1. **Electrical Code**: Electrical codes and standards, such as the National Electrical Code (NEC) in the United States, provide guidelines for wiring conduct. Adhering to these codes ensures compliance with safety regulations.

  2. **Wiring Materials**: The choice of wiring materials, such as copper or aluminum conductors, insulation materials, and grounding wires, can impact the performance and safety of the wiring system.

  3. **Wiring Techniques**: The installation method, including the type of connections, the spacing of conductors, and the use of conduits, can affect the overall wiring conduct.

  4. **Environmental Conditions**: Factors such as temperature, humidity, and exposure to chemicals can impact the performance and longevity of the wiring system.

  **Best Practices for Wiring Conduct**

  To ensure electrical safety and optimal performance, it is essential to follow these best practices:

  1. **Plan and Design**: Before beginning any wiring project, plan and design the system, considering the electrical load, the layout of the space, and the required wiring materials.

  2. **Choose the Right Materials**: Select high-quality wiring materials that meet the necessary safety and performance standards.

  3. **Install Properly**: Follow the electrical code and best practices for wiring installation, including proper connections, grounding, and protection against overcurrent.

  4. **Regular Maintenance**: Conduct regular inspections and maintenance to identify and rectify any potential hazards or issues in the wiring system.
